Transaction 943650b99aa2b564ced7661679c12264a545d32556574d37d5655c723d8c246f
1 Input
1 Output
-
943650b99aa2b564ced7661679c12264a545d32556574d37d5655c723d8c246f:0
- value
- 6963
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 18ddee133d311fcf1c38072f1308ec731c668d6f117a44e00a180ccb18d7fdd1
- address
- bc1prrw7uyeaxy0u78pcquh3xz8vwvwxdrt0z9ayfcq2rqxvkxxhlhgs2uua29